Volume 5 took nearly 7 years to complete. Each year we would do one or two peaks from this volume.

We can tell you that the wait has been worth the effort. This volume has some incredible climbs that most people will NEVER do. 

This volume has classics as well including Mount Jackson and Little Chief Mountain. It also has obscure seldom visited summits. It also has all of the standard features that Climb Glacier National Park is known for. Enjoy your climb to the summits!

Use this volume to reach the summits in three of Glacier’s incredible valleys.

The St. Mary Valley is a very popular hiking area and the routes here are incredible as well.

The other two areas, Cut Bank Creek and the Marias Pass areas, are not as well-known and certainly have much less traffic. If you want to find some elbow room in Glacier go to these areas!

This volume includes the classic peaks including Mount Jackson (one of Glacier’s 10,000 foot peaks), Little Chief Mountain, Triple Divide Mountain and one of our personal favorites Summit Mountain near Marias Pass.

We continue with the red-line routes and other details plus more information about preparing for your trip.

Features:

  • Red-line Routes

  • Summit panoramas

  • Route and trail recommendations

  • 28 summits and 24 routes

  • 300 full-color photographs

  • Full-color maps

  • G.P.S. Waypoints, UTM Coordinates and elevation profiles for each route

Other peaks featured in this volume include Otokomi Mountain, Goat Mountain, Red Eagle Mountain, Kupunkamint Mountain, Razoredge Mountain, the Mad Wolf Grand Circuit, Little Dog Mountain and a number more as well.
